导读 在编程的世界里,算法就像一把钥匙,而其中最基础且实用的就是排序算法。今天,让我们聚焦于一种简单却高效的排序方法——简单选择排序(Se
在编程的世界里,算法就像一把钥匙,而其中最基础且实用的就是排序算法。今天,让我们聚焦于一种简单却高效的排序方法——简单选择排序(Selection Sort)。它虽然名字朴实无华,但背后蕴含着计算机科学的智慧。✨
简单选择排序的核心思想是通过多次遍历数组,每次从剩余未排序的部分中选出最小值,并将其放到已排序部分的末尾。这种操作就像整理房间时,先把最乱的地方收拾好,逐步让环境变得井然有序。尽管它的效率不是最优(时间复杂度为O(n²)),但在小规模数据或教学场景下,它无疑是很好的入门工具。🔍
假设我们有一组数字:[5, 2, 9, 1],经过一次又一次的选择与交换,最终会变成有序序列:[1, 2, 5, 9]。这个过程看似平凡,却教会了我们如何用逻辑解决问题。💡
无论是在学习还是工作中,掌握像简单选择排序这样的基础算法,都是迈向更高层次的关键一步。💪 让我们一起探索更多有趣的算法世界吧!💫
版权声明:本文由用户上传,如有侵权请联系删除!